Note: The job is a remote job and is open to candidates in USA. First Citizens Bank is seeking a Senior Compliance Officer to join their Fair Lending Analytics team. The role involves identifying, monitoring, and mitigating fair lending risks while ensuring regulatory compliance and providing insights through quantitative analysis and reporting. Responsibilities • Develop and maintain quantitative statistical models used to identify potential compliance/fair lending risk, including complex financial, econometric, and statistical frameworks. Implement, test and document internally and externally developed and/or licensed models • Analyze and document model output, ongoing performance monitoring, and communication of conclusions and recommendations in a clear and concise manner to senior managers and executives • Prepare analyses and documentation for model validation, Internal Audit, Enterprise Risk Management and Regulatory findings and requirements • Develop automated solutions to simplify challenging and repetitive processes. Recommend process and operational improvements that enhance efficiencies and reduce risk • Utilize industry standard quantitative software (SAS, R, Stata), data science programming languages (Python), database systems (SQL), and workstation productivity applications (Tableau) to produce required deliverables • Develop and revise policies, procedures, services, products, and systems that ensure regulatory compliance. Foster understanding and proper implementation of necessary changes in impacted business areas. Assist special projects or related business initiatives as needed, which may include consulting on specific compliance matters • Prepare reports for management on results of compliance reviews, legal changes, or new regulations. Convey the necessary actions to fulfill regulatory requirements and communicates changes amongst work groups • Maintain a strong knowledge of current or changing laws, regulations, requirements, policies, and procedures that affect assigned area of the Bank. Serve as a subject matter expert in providing guidance to management and associates on compliance-related matters.
